Linux实验分析报告
摘要:本实验报告主要对Linux系统进行实验分析。通过安装和配置Linux操作系统,实验者可以掌握Linux的基本操作和命令行界面。实验中,我们进行了文件系统管理、用户和权限管理、网络配置等操作,并分析了Linux系统的特点和优势。实验结果表明,Linux系统具有高度的稳定性和可定制性,适用于各种应用场景。通过本实验,实验者可以深入了解Linux系统的原理和操作方法,为进一步学习和应用打下基础。
Linux作为一种开源的操作系统,以其强大的功能、灵活的配置和丰富的资源在计算机领域中占有重要地位,为了更好地理解和掌握Linux系统的使用方法和特性,我们进行了一系列Linux实验,本文将对实验过程进行详细的分析和总结,以期为读者提供一定的参考和借鉴。
实验环境与目标
1、实验环境
本次实验在学校的计算机实验室进行,实验室配备了多台安装有Linux操作系统的计算机,确保了实验的顺利进行。
2、实验目标
(1)掌握Linux系统的基本操作和命令;
(2)熟悉Linux系统的文件管理和目录操作;
(3)了解Linux系统的网络配置和网络服务管理;
(4)掌握Linux系统下的编程环境和工具使用;
(5)分析Linux系统在实际应用中的优势和不足。
1、Linux系统基本操作与命令
在实验中,我们首先学习了Linux系统的基本操作和命令,包括常用的系统命令如ls、cd、pwd等,以及文本编辑器vi和nano的使用方法,通过实际操作,我们掌握了这些命令和工具的使用方法,并能够熟练地进行文件和目录的管理。
分析:Linux系统的命令行界面虽然对于初学者来说有一定的学习曲线,但一旦掌握,其强大的功能和灵活性将为用户带来极大的便利,通过命令行,用户可以快速地完成各种操作,提高工作效率。
2、文件管理与目录操作
在实验中,我们学习了Linux系统的文件管理和目录操作,包括文件的创建、删除、复制、移动等操作,以及目录的切换和查看等,通过实际操作,我们掌握了如何使用命令行进行文件和目录的管理,并了解了Linux系统的文件权限和所有权等概念。
分析:Linux系统的文件管理非常灵活,用户可以根据需要设置不同的文件权限和所有权,这种灵活性使得Linux系统能够满足各种不同的需求,同时也提高了系统的安全性。
3、网络配置与网络服务管理
在实验中,我们学习了Linux系统的网络配置和网络服务管理,包括网络接口的配置、IP地址的设置、DNS的配置等,以及如何启动和管理网络服务如Apache、Nginx等,通过实际操作,我们掌握了如何使用命令行进行网络配置和网络服务的启动和管理。
分析:Linux系统的网络配置非常灵活,用户可以根据需要设置不同的网络参数和协议,Linux系统还提供了丰富的网络服务管理工具,使得用户可以轻松地启动和管理各种网络服务,这些特性使得Linux系统在服务器和网络应用领域中具有广泛的应用。
4、编程环境与工具使用
在实验中,我们学习了Linux系统下的编程环境和工具使用,包括GCC编译器、Make工具、Git版本控制工具等的使用方法,通过实际操作,我们掌握了如何在Linux系统下进行编程和项目管理等操作。
分析:Linux系统提供了丰富的编程环境和工具,使得用户可以轻松地进行软件开发和项目管理等操作,这些工具具有高度的可定制性和灵活性,可以满足各种不同的需求,Linux系统还具有强大的社区支持,为用户提供了丰富的资源和帮助。
5、Linux系统在实际应用中的优势与不足
通过实验,我们分析了Linux系统在实际应用中的优势和不足,Linux系统的优势包括稳定性高、安全性好、资源丰富等;而不足则包括学习曲线较陡、部分应用软件支持不足等。
分析:Linux系统的优势在于其稳定性、安全性和灵活性等方面,由于Linux系统是开源的,因此用户可以获得丰富的资源和支持,由于Linux系统的命令行界面和学习曲线较陡峭等问题,使得部分用户可能难以快速上手,虽然Linux系统的应用软件越来越丰富,但仍然有一部分应用软件在Linux系统上的支持不足。
通过本次实验,我们深入了解了Linux系统的基本操作和特性,掌握了常用的命令和工具的使用方法,并分析了Linux系统在实际应用中的优势和不足,我们认为,Linux系统作为一种开源的操作系统具有广泛的应用前景和巨大的发展潜力,随着开源社区的不断发展和壮大以及应用软件的日益丰富我们将继续深入学习和研究Linux系统以更好地发挥其优势并解决其不足之处为计算机领域的发展做出更大的贡献。